Class a Redemption Right Sample Clauses
The Class A Redemption Right clause grants holders of Class A shares the ability to require the company to repurchase their shares under specified conditions. Typically, this right may be exercised after a certain period or upon the occurrence of particular events, such as a change of control or failure to meet financial milestones. By providing a clear mechanism for shareholders to exit their investment, this clause offers protection and flexibility, addressing concerns about liquidity and ensuring that investors have a defined path to recover their capital if necessary.
